Random sample consensus (RANSAC) is an iterative method to estimate parameters of a mathematical model from a set of observed data that contains outliers, when outliers are to be accorded no influence on the values of the estimates. RANSAC: RANdom SAmple Consensus# RANSAC (RANdom SAmple Consensus) fits a model from random subsets of inliers from the complete data set.
